Are there any auto repair shops in Koyuk that specialize in Kia vehicles?

There are no dedicated Kia dealerships or specialty shops in Koyuk. For Kia-specific repairs, residents typically rely on the local general mechanics who service all vehicle makes. For complex computer or warranty work, vehicles often must be shipped to larger hubs like Nome or Anchorage, which significantly increases cost and time.

What are the most common Kia repair issues for the harsh Koyuk climate?

The extreme cold and road conditions commonly lead to battery failures, frozen fuel lines, and undercarriage corrosion from road treatments. Kia models with turbocharged engines (like some Sorentos or Sportages) can also experience increased strain from frequent cold starts. Ensuring a proper block heater and winter-grade fluids is critical for prevention.

How does living in Koyuk affect the cost and timeline for Kia repairs?

Repair costs are higher due to the expense of shipping parts to this remote location, often via air freight. Timelines are much longer, as mechanics may need to order parts, which can take weeks. It's essential to plan ahead for maintenance and address minor issues before they become major problems, especially before winter isolation.

When should I seek service for my Kia's check engine light in Koyuk?

Address any check engine light immediately, as a minor issue can quickly become a major failure, leaving you with very limited local repair options. A local mechanic can perform a basic diagnostic scan. However, if the issue is specific to Kia's proprietary systems, you may need to consult remotely with a Kia service center to guide the local repair.

What should I look for in a Koyuk mechanic to ensure quality Kia repair?

Seek a mechanic with experience with modern computer systems and direct experience with Korean-made vehicles. Given the remote location, a shop's ability to creatively source parts or manage logistical challenges is as valuable as technical skill. Building a relationship with a trusted local mechanic for diagnostics and basic repairs is your best strategy.
